Farmers urged to enter awards

-

The Ballance Farm Environmen­t Awards are quickly approachin­g.

Taranaki Ballance Farm Environmen­t Awards regional co-ordinator Jessie Waite says she hopes to see a good number of people attend an informatio­n evening in Stratford on the awards where they can get a better understand­ing of the awards, and what businesses can benefit from entering.

“The awards offer farmers and growers an opportunit­y to have experience­d farmers and agribusine­ss profession­als provide constructi­ve feedback on their business plan.

“The feedback we get from entrants is that the process is so easy, it’s not daunting and they learn a lot about their business,” she says.

South Taranaki farmers Nicola and Peter Carver won the national Gordon Stephenson Award in 2017 and will do a presentati­on on an overseas trip (which was part of their national prize) during the night.

Also speaking at the informatio­n evening is the 2018 Taranaki award winners the Gibbs Family.

Jessie says the dairy farm, 3km south of Manaia on the south Taranaki coast, is among those supervised by Leedom Gibbs, one of Grant and Dinny’s three daughters. Half of the farm is irrigated with two centrepivo­ts and contains a wetland that was establishe­d as part of the farm’s developmen­t.

Water for the irrigation system is taken by consent from the Waiokura Stream and stock water comes from the Waimate West Water Scheme, on which Grant is a trustee.

Jessie says there is no obligation to enter the awards by attending the informatio­n evening.
